When Is Marvel Rivals Season 1?

Jumping Into A New Year Of Action

Season 1 of Marvel Rivals isset to begin on July 13, 2025. There will also be a trailer coming on August 01, 2025, that will show up the new roster of characters being added to the game. The roster includes the entirety of the Fantastic Four, featuring Reed Richards, Sue Storm, Johnny Storm, and Ben Grim. The other piece of information known is thatthere will be a new map added to the game as well. While not many details are known, the location is seen in a promotional image that has led to some speculation.

The speculation on the location leads players to believe that it is a vampire-infected version of New York, with many hoping this will foreshadow the appearance of Blade in the game. There is also aMarvel Rivalscrossover event that has already started as of July 27, 2025, which connects this title to games in the mobile line-up. This event is expected to last through the beginning of Season 1 when a lot of other content is expected to pop up as well.

New Season 1 Content Expected

Maps, Modes, And More

What new content to expect outside of heroes inMarvel RivalsSeason 1 is a lot more unpredictable.One new map set in New York has been confirmed, but more might be coming since three locations have been rumored, and the currentmap pool inMarvel Rivalsgrows stale quickly. However, there is no indication of which modes the New York map, or any other maps added such as Arrako or Krakoa, could come with.

Another bit of new content that can be expected from Season 1 is the aforementioned Lunar New Year event. Unfortunately, there is currently no information on what this will bring, except for some concept models of the new costumes. These includenew additions for Mantis, Dr Strange, Moon Knight, and Squirrel Girl. If this event follows the same idea as the Winter one, one of these costume bundles, or perhaps one that is still unknown, could be free to earn.

mixcollage-11-dec-2024-08-46-am-3822.jpg

The last thing that can be expected from a new season is newMarvel Rivalshero team-ups. These have yet to be fully confirmed but are likely given the evidence. The first is that The Thing will likely be added to the synergy between Hulk and Wolverine, allowing him toalso throw the ferocious Duelist. Human Torch has been said to have a team-up with Storm, where she cancollect some of his energy to add Fire to her Hurricane Ultimate, or Human Torch can set it aflame himself. No leaks have provided details on Ultron’s potential team-ups.
